Hi, I've recently upgraded my DisplayFusion version to 8.0 Beta 2 running on Windows 10 and now my photos for my screensaver is having problems. I have always set it to "Fit Best and Maintain Aspect Ratio (No Clipping), but after the upgrade, it would make some of my pictures in the screensaver slideshow to the top left part of the screen only instead of filling the screen like in the previous versions of Display Fusion.
